Blockchain.com Logo

Blockchain.com

Staff Back-End Engineer

Posted 7 Hours Ago
Be an Early Applicant
London, Greater London, England
Senior level
London, Greater London, England
Senior level
As a Staff Back-End Engineer, you will lead efforts in designing and implementing low-latency systems on a cryptocurrency trading platform, collaborating with cross-functional teams and business stakeholders. Your role focuses on optimizing trading algorithms and systems for performance and reliability, promoting best practices, and mentoring other engineers.
The summary above was generated by AI

Blockchain is the world's leading software platform for digital assets. Founded in 2011, we provide the world’s largest and most trusted production blockchain platform, powering more than 75 million wallets. Together with our platform of liquidity and execution services, we share the passion to build an open, accessible and fair financial future, one piece of software at a time.

As a Staff Back-End Engineer on our Cryptocurrency Trading Platform, you will take on a leadership role in shaping the direction of our technology while working closely with the trading team and quantitative analysts (quants). You will collaborate with business stakeholders to design and implement systems that meet real-time trading demands, improve market efficiency, and support advanced trading strategies. You’ll be a technical advocate for excellence and lead by example in fostering a culture of high standards, agility, and innovation within the team. The role is based in London and the team is international.

 WHAT YOU WILL DO 

  • Design and optimize low-latency trading systems in Rust that power algorithmic trading strategies and support real-time execution in the volatile crypto market.
  • Lead the design and implementation of trading algorithms, optimizing liquidity management, price discovery, and slippage reduction in dynamic market conditions.
  • Promote best practices in software engineering, advocating for clean, scalable, and maintainable code to ensure that systems are built with both immediate performance and long-term sustainability in mind.
  • Collaborate with cross-functional teams, to quickly adapt the trading platform to new data, market conditions, and business needs.
  • Communicate effectively with both technical and non-technical stakeholders, ensuring clear alignment between engineering, business teams (trading, quants), and leadership, especially when discussing complex technical solutions or business goals.
  • Ensure high availability, reliability, and scalability of trading systems while maintaining a sharp focus on performance and testing.
  • Drive technical decision-making and contribute to high-level architecture discussions, ensuring that all solutions align with the company’s goals for scalability, performance, and security.
  • Be a technical advocate for excellence, leading efforts to improve development processes, code quality, and overall system performance through best practices and knowledge sharing.
  • Prioritize rapid iteration of trading algorithms to ensure maximum profitability, minimal risk, and fast execution, adapting quickly to volatile market conditions.

WHAT YOU WILL NEED

  • Extensive experience in Rust and/or C++, building high-performance, low-latency systems in complex environments such as cryptocurrency trading or financial services.
  • Leadership experience with a proven track record of leading by example, advocating for technical excellence, and mentoring engineers to help them grow their skills.
  • Strong background in trading (ideally cryptocurrency trading),with experience in market-making, arbitrage strategies, and order execution in fast-moving markets.
  • Proven experience iterating quickly on algorithmic strategies, adapting to market dynamics and optimizing performance in real-time.
  • You possess an innate curiosity, and thrive on learning new technologies.
  • Proficiency in Python for backtesting, scripting, and analysis, along with SQL for managing large-scale data systems.
  • Strong focus on performance optimization, identifying bottlenecks, and improving throughput in high-frequency, low-latency real-time systems.
  • Excellent problem-solving skills with the ability to think critically about complex challenges and drive technical solutions forward.
  • Experience with containerization (Docker/Kubernetes) and deploying scalable, high-performance trading systems in cloud environments (AWS).

COMPENSATION & PERKS

  • Full-time salary based on experience and meaningful equity in an industry-leading company
  • Hybrid model working from home & our office in Central London (SoHo) 
  • Work from Anywhere Policy - up to 20 days to work remotely 
  • ClassPass 
  • Budgets for learning & professional development 
  • Unlimited vacation policy; work hard and take time when you need it
  • Apple equipment
  • The opportunity to be a key player and build your career at a rapidly expanding, global technology company in an emerging field
  • Flexible work culture  

Blockchain is committed to diversity and inclusion in the workplace and is proud to be an equal opportunity employer. We prohibit discrimination and harassment of any kind based on race, religion, color, national origin, gender, gender expression, sex,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law. This policy applies to all employment practices within our organization, including hiring, recruiting, promotion, termination, layoff, recall, leave of absence, and apprenticeship. Blockchain makes hiring decisions based solely on qualifications, merit, and business needs at the time.

You may contact our Data Protection Officer by email at [email protected]. Your personal data will be processed for the purposes of managing Controller’s recruitment related activities, which include setting up and conducting interviews and tests for applicants, evaluating and assessing the results thereto, and as is otherwise needed in the recruitment and hiring processes. Such processing is legally permissible under Art. 6(1)(f) of Regulation (EU) 2016/679 (General Data Protection Regulation) as necessary for the purposes of the legitimate interests pursued by the Controller, which are the solicitation, evaluation, and selection of applicants for employment.

Your personal data will be shared with Greenhouse Software, Inc., a cloud services provider located in the United States of America and engaged by Controller to help manage its recruitment and hiring process on Controller’s behalf.  Accordingly, if you are located outside of the United States, your personal data will be transferred to the United States once you submit it through this site. Because the European Union Commission has determined that United States data privacy laws do not ensure an adequate level of protection for personal data collected from EU data subjects, the transfer will be subject to appropriate additional safeguards under the standard contractual clauses. 

Your personal data will be retained by Controller as long as Controller determines it is necessary to evaluate your application for employment.  Under the GDPR, you have the right to request access to your personal data, to request that your personal data be rectified or erased, and to request that processing of your personal data be restricted. You also have the right to data portability. In addition, you may lodge a complaint with an EU supervisory authority.


Top Skills

C++
Python
Rust
HQ

Blockchain.com London, England Office

86-90 Paul Street, London, United Kingdom, EC2A 4NE

Similar Jobs

Be an Early Applicant
11 Hours Ago
Birmingham, West Midlands, England, GBR
Hybrid
1,810 Employees
Senior level
1,810 Employees
Senior level
Cloud • Fintech • Information Technology • Machine Learning • Software • App development • Generative AI
As a Staff Back-End Software Engineer at BlackLine, you will be responsible for designing, developing, and optimizing cloud-based backend services, mentoring junior engineers, and collaborating with teams to define and implement features. You will leverage cutting-edge technologies to drive innovation and enhance product delivery, ensuring high standards of quality and performance.
Be an Early Applicant
2 Days Ago
3 Locations
Remote
2,800 Employees
Senior level
2,800 Employees
Senior level
Artificial Intelligence • Cloud • Fintech • Professional Services • Software • Analytics • Financial Services
As a Staff Backend Engineer, you will lead the development and enhancement of backend services for the carbon application, ensuring smooth performance and user experience. You'll collaborate with cross-functional teams, mentor juniors, implement best practices in coding, and foster a scalable, efficient system while communicating effectively with stakeholders.
Be an Early Applicant
9 Days Ago
London, Greater London, England, GBR
Hybrid
1,810 Employees
Senior level
1,810 Employees
Senior level
Cloud • Fintech • Information Technology • Machine Learning • Software • App development • Generative AI
As a Staff Back-End Software Engineer at BlackLine, you'll design, develop, troubleshoot, and maintain cloud-based backend services, driving innovation and delivering high-quality releases. You'll collaborate with teams, mentor junior engineers, and implement coding standards, focusing on software integration, performance, and security.

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account